Police refute reports of militia training in Kwahu.

The Police have dismissed reports of militia training in Kwahu in the Eastern Region ahead of the 2024 general elections.

The Police in a statement said that there was no evidence to support the claim after conducting an investigation.

“We wish to state that our investigation has found no evidence of such training in the area.

“The Police have commenced investigation to identify those behind the false publication to come and answer for their actions in line with the due process of the law.

“We wish to caution the public against the publication and dissemination of fake news,” the statement said.
